Function The cytotoxic action of BPI is limited to many species of Gram-negative bacteria; this specificity may be explained by a strong affinity of the very basic N-terminal half for the negatively charged lipopolysaccharides that are unique to the Gram-negative bacterial outer envelope.
Subcellular Localization Secreted {ECO:0000250}. Cytoplasmic granule membrane {ECO:0000250}. Note=Membrane-associated in polymorphonuclear Leukocytes (PMN) granules. {ECO:0000250}.
Disease Associations
Tissue Specificity Restricted to cells of the myeloid series.
